Powerlite's Mario Soto Passes Away


It is with great sympathy and deep regret that we inform you that AA Pro Mario Soto (22 years old) died in a motorcycle accident in his hometown of Bogota, Colombia on Tuesday January 16, 2001.

Mario was one of the fastest and most promising stars that BMX has ever seen. He recently finished off his first professional season by winning the ABA's Golden Crank Award for Rookie Pro of the Year, and captured the UCI's World Championship title for Elite Men's Cruiser. Mario recently took two second place finishes at the NBL's Christmas Classic National in Columbus, Ohio placing him as the current points leader in the NBL's AA Pro class. Mario had been a loyal member of the Powerlite racing team over the past years.

We will keep you informed as we find out more about the accident.
